Runbook: account recovery for Tidysweep, the stale-branch cleanup bot. If Tidysweep's service account gets locked after repeated API failures (usually following a token rotation), do not delete and recreate it — open branches reference its identity. Instead, use the recovery flow on the Brambleworks admin console: select the bot account, choose passphrase recovery, and confirm the maintenance window with the on-call lead. Enter the recovery passphrase exactly as written below.

unlock words, fawig-bagef: olidor-holir-istox-holath-tamys-quenion-giliel

**Alert: Legacy Queue Deprecation Warning**

The homegrown Taskwheel job queue is being replaced by Relayforge on the next release cycle. This alert fires when a plugin enqueues work via the deprecated Taskwheel API. Migrate to the Relayforge client before the cutoff or your jobs will be dropped. Migration notes are in the plugin portal. Questions about the timeline go to the platform team.

pager mailbox: holius@nelvrogrid.internal

Renamed: `fuel_report.legacy_key` is now `fleet.fuel_usage.credential` as of Harrowline v4.2. The old name is read for two more releases, then dropped. Migration scripts under `tools/rename-fuel` handle most cases. When updating a deployment by hand, remove the old entry and add the new credential line to the env file as follows.

env line for bagug-yadup: LEDGER_TOKEN29=9bd49f1390bba1425de58be1b927b